Technical field
The present invention relates to technical field of aquaculture, specially one kind can efficiently remove aquiculture waste water suspended particulate substance Sedimentation basin.
Background technology
In recent years, what the fast development and breeding environment propagated artificially with high density were polluted increasingly sharpens so that aquatic products The pollution level of breeding water body considerably beyond water body itself detergent power, remaining feed during manual acquiculture and The pollutant of fish excreta formation causes water body self-pollution or even water quality deterioration, shows as:Water body serious eutrophication, water Suspension increases in body, the content increase of BOD, COD, nitrite nitrogen etc., and dissolved oxygen declines, traditional Aquiculture waste water processing mode is by by after cultivation shampoo discharge, injecting at fresh water body, this aquiculture waste water Reason mode easily causes water pollution, therefore, and the processing of aquiculture waste water and recycling gradually attracts attention, current water Aquaculture waste processing is generally included to precipitate, filtered, aeration oxygen replenishing, remove the steps such as ammonia nitrogen.
Sedimentation basin is that aquiculture waste water handles common processing unit, and it is used to precipitate the suspension in aquiculture waste water Particulate matter.A kind of sedimentation basin of current aquiculture waste water processing, it in sedimentation basin by setting some partition walls to precipitate Pond is separated into some runners, and is provided with runner breach on partition wall, so as to form the runner of complications in sedimentation basin, works as aquaculture The suspended particulate substance that waste water flows through during the runners of complications in water is gradually precipitated, so as to remove suspended particulate substance, mesh in water removal Although the tortuous runner of preceding this sedimentation basin can effectively extend the length of runner, the length of its runner can not be according to foster The concrete condition for growing suspended particulate substance in waste water is adjusted, for example, the suspended particulate in certain time in aquiculture waste water Thing is less, and now runner long in sedimentation basin goes the effect of suspended particulate substance in water removal unobvious raising, reduces on the contrary The efficiency of aquiculture waste water processing.

Compared with prior art, the beneficial effects of the invention are as follows:The sedimentation basin is shunted by being set in pond body inner bottom Pipe, and be uniformly arranged on isocon diffluence pass, when waste water by mozzle enters pond body, makes waste water be uniformly distributed in pond, so The runner formed afterwards between fixed dam and moving stop slowly rises, and suspension is settled into dirt by guiding gutter under gravity In bucket, and the bamboo charcoal bag that fixed dam is provided with moving stop inside, during water quality slowly rises, to being mixed in water quality Miscellaneous impurity is adsorbed, so as to ensure the quality of water outlet, furthermore it is also possible to according in breeding wastewater suspended particulate substance it is specific Situation, is adjusted by the mutual cooperation between fixed dam and moving stop to the runner in sedimentation basin, the present invention by The water quality sensor set on water inlet pipe and outlet pipe, in real time monitoring water inlet and effluent characteristics, are realized in water removal is not influenceed On the premise of the effect of suspended particulate substance, it is ensured that the treatment effeciency of aquiculture waste water.
